Accident Declared: Jury Exonerates Driver in Fatal Truck Incident at Bradford Waste Site

BRADFORD, England — A jury concluded that the death of a man struck by a reversing truck at a waste management facility was an accident. James Tabiri, 57, died on August 10, 2023, at the Biffa site located on Peace Street, according to testimony presented at the city’s coroner’s court. The inquest, which lasted three days and wrapped up on July 9, determined that Mr. Tabiri’s death was unintentional. Youngstown Clinches Ownership of Chill-Can Site, Eyes Transformation into Industrial Park after Long Legal Battle

YOUNGSTOWN, Ohio — After years of legal battles, the city of Youngstown has successfully acquired the former Chill-Can site on the lower East Side. A judge approved the transfer of ownership following a sheriff’s sale held on February 18, where the city purchased the 21-acre property for $1,379,580, a price that represents two-thirds of its assessed value. Jason Small, a senior assistant city law director, confirmed the ruling, stating, “It’s a done deal.” He noted that the city would address additional fees this week related to the property.
